Years ago I asked a US expat where all the US expats go to be among others. She said The Roadhouse. At the time, ten years ago, you had to know where to find it to find in. Just get on the Transpeninsular Highway frontage road going West. Pass COSTCO, pass the power station, and immediately turn right onto a unnamed semi dirt road. It will show up 1/2 way up the hill. There was no sign at the turn, there is now. Just the name and an arrow. You have to know what business they are in.
It's pure American (Caution: a bit racist, leans to the "right"). The initial attraction for the US expats was burgers, fries, US sports, beer, and a full bar.
Food is great. I had the catch of the day "pez del day" A huge serving of Sea Bass grilled perfect, baked potato, salad. $250 MX, $12.50 USD.
Everyone in my family including an 18 y/o and 8 y/o said it great too.
Others were just sitting alone at the bar looking at the ocean.
Place is full of signs, US state license plates, and fishing stuff.
I believe the founder, owner, Big Mike, passed a few months ago. There is much inside about his life. His quote "NO BAD DAYS" is everywhere.
